Start your trip by arriving in Dehradun, the capital city of Uttarakhand. In the morning, visit Robber's Cave, a fascinating natural formation of interconnecting caves and streams. Spend the afternoon at the Mindrolling Monastery, one of the largest Buddhist centers in India, where you can admire the beautiful architecture and peaceful surroundings. In the evening, take a stroll down Rajpur Road, the bustling commercial street lined with shops and eateries.
Embark on a scenic drive to Mussoorie, a charming hill station known as the "Queen of the Hills." Start your day by visiting Kempty Falls, a picturesque waterfall where you can cool off and enjoy the natural beauty. Afternoon can be spent exploring the Mall Road, the main shopping and entertainment hub of Mussoorie, offering stunning views of the surrounding mountains. End the day with a visit to Lal Tibba, the highest point in Mussoorie, for breathtaking panoramic views of the Himalayas.
Travel to the enchanting town of Nainital, situated around the beautiful Naini Lake. Begin your day with a peaceful boat ride on the lake, soaking in the tranquility. In the afternoon, visit the Naina Devi Temple, a renowned Hindu pilgrimage site dedicated to Goddess Naina Devi. Take a leisurely walk along the Mall Road, lined with shops, restaurants, and stunning views of the lake. Wrap up the day with a visit to Snow View Point, where you can enjoy panoramic vistas of the Himalayas.
Embark on an exciting wildlife adventure as you travel to the Jim Corbett National Park. Start your day with an early morning jeep safari, exploring the diverse flora and fauna, including the majestic Bengal Tigers. Afternoon can be spent visiting the Garjia Temple, located amidst the forest near the Kosi River. Immerse in the natural beauty and enjoy the peaceful surroundings. In the evening, take a nature walk along the scenic trails of the park.
Conclude your Uttarakhand adventure with a visit to the spiritual town of Rishikesh. Start your day with a visit to the iconic Laxman Jhula, a suspension bridge over the Ganges River, where you can enjoy panoramic views and witness the spiritual atmosphere. Afternoon can be spent exploring the ashrams in Rishikesh, such as the Parmarth Niketan and Sivananda Ashram, where you can engage in yoga and meditation sessions. End the day with a mesmerizing Ganga Aarti ceremony at the Triveni Ghat.
When in Uttarakhand, don't miss the opportunity to explore the hidden gems and local favorites. Visit the tranquil hill station of Dhanaulti, known for its breathtaking views, dense forests, and serene atmosphere. Take a cable car ride to the Auli Ski Resort, a destination for adventure enthusiasts offering thrilling skiing experiences. Explore the quaint village of Binsar, located amidst a wildlife sanctuary, and witness stunning sunrise views from the Binsar Wildlife Sanctuary. These off the beaten path attractions and places loved by locals will add a unique touch to your Uttarakhand adventure.
